 Plain-English summary Congressional Research Service

(This measure has not been amended since it was introduced. The summary has been expanded because action occurred on the measure.)

Office of Space Commerce Act

(Sec. 2) This bill renames the Office of Space Commercialization as the Office of Space Commerce.

(Sec. 3) The Office of Space Commerce shall:

  • foster the conditions for the economic growth and technological advancement of the U.S. space commerce industry;
  • coordinate space commerce policy issues and actions within the Department of Commerce;
  • represent Commerce in the development of U.S. policies and in negotiations with foreign countries to promote U.S. space commerce;
  • promote the advancement of U.S. geospatial technologies related to space commerce in cooperation with relevant interagency working groups; and
  • support federal government organizations working on Space-Based Positioning, Navigation, and Timing policy.
